How Much Is a Boob Job in AZ?

Breast augmentation, commonly known as a “boob job,” is a popular cosmetic procedure among women who desire to enhance the size and shape of their breasts. In Arizona (AZ), this procedure is widely available, but the cost can vary depending on several factors. In this article, we will explore the average cost of a boob job in AZ and answer some frequently asked questions regarding the procedure.

Breast augmentation is a surgical procedure where implants are inserted to enhance the size and shape of a woman’s breasts. The reasons for undergoing a boob job can vary, from enhancing one’s self-confidence and body image to restoring breast volume lost due to pregnancy or weight loss.

The cost of a boob job in AZ can vary depending on several factors, including the surgeon’s experience and reputation, the type of implants used, the location of the clinic, and additional fees such as anesthesia and facility charges. On average, the cost of a boob job in AZ ranges from $5,000 to $10,000. However, it is essential to note that this is just an average estimate, and the final cost may differ depending on individual circumstances.

1. What are the different types of breast implants available?
There are two main types of breast implants: saline implants, which are filled with sterile saltwater, and silicone implants, which are filled with silicone gel. Both types have their own advantages and disadvantages, and the choice depends on individual preferences and discussions with a qualified plastic surgeon.

3. Does health insurance cover the cost of a boob job?
In most cases, health insurance does not cover the cost of elective cosmetic procedures like breast augmentation. However, if the procedure is deemed medically necessary, such as reconstructive surgery after mastectomy, insurance coverage may apply. It is advised to check with your insurance provider to understand their specific policies.

4. How long is the recovery period after a boob job?
The recovery period can vary depending on individual healing abilities and the extent of the procedure. Generally, patients can expect to take a week off work and limit physical activities for several weeks. It is crucial to follow your surgeon’s post-operative instructions for a smooth recovery.

5. Are boob jobs safe?
Breast augmentation is generally considered safe when performed by a qualified and experienced plastic surgeon. However, like any surgical procedure, there are potential risks and complications. It is essential to choose a board-certified plastic surgeon who can guide you through the process and address any concerns you may have.

6. Can I breastfeed after getting breast implants?
In most cases, breast implants do not interfere with a woman’s ability to breastfeed. However, it is important to discuss your plans for breastfeeding with your surgeon during the consultation, as certain incision techniques may have a higher risk of affecting milk production.

7. How long do breast implants last?
Breast implants are not considered lifetime devices, and they may need to be replaced or removed at some point in the future. The lifespan of implants can vary, but on average, they may last anywhere from 10 to 20 years. Regular check-ups with your plastic surgeon are recommended to monitor the condition of your implants.
